英文摘要The improved isospin dependent quantum molecular dynamics model which includes the shell correction and switch function method is employed to study the synthesis of super-heavy nuclei. The shell effect on a fusion process is investigated for S-32+Pb-208 system. For heavy reaction systems Ca-48+Sm-154 and S-32+Pb-208, the theoretical calculations of fusion cross section are in agreement with the experimental data. The nucleus-nucleus interaction potential is also calculated, and compared with the proximity potential as well.
